Whyman Baker wrote:
> Dear Logic Users,
>
> I've successfully been able to address the SRX slots
> A-D on the Roland XV-5080 by using Logic's Bank Select
> messages. However, I'm really struggling to do the
> same with slots E-H. Does anyone know how to the
> resolve this problem.
(Relying on vague recollections rather than checking the manual...)
Don't Roland have a system where each expansion card (NB: card, not
slot) requires specific bank change messages? If so, you might need to
use Custom Bank change message and set 'em up according to the
directions in the so-called manual that comes with each expansion card.
And (jeez, sorry to be so vague this morning - I think my brain's still
sitting on the pillow) isn't Logic limited to 14 or 15 different banks
in its MIDI instruments? The XV's Internal bank and the preset banks use
up 9 of them, and (at least some of) the cards in slots A to D use a
couple of banks each. So you might need to use 2 multi-instruments, each
with custom bank change messages, to access all of the XV's sounds with
bank select messages.
